Calculation boundaries
Assumptions behind this estimate
Transparent assumptions make it easier to identify where a contractual or production calculation may differ.
- DSCR equals annual net operating income divided by annual debt service.
- Net operating income and debt service use the same annual measurement period.
- The calculation does not adjust for reserves, capital expenditure, vacancy stress or lender-defined underwriting changes.
- A ratio above 1.00x means entered NOI exceeds entered debt service; it does not establish credit approval.

What is DSCR in commercial real estate lending?OpenClose
Debt service coverage ratio compares eligible property cash flow with required debt service. It helps indicate how much operating income is available to cover loan payments.
How is DSCR calculated?OpenClose
A basic calculation divides annual net operating income by annual debt service. The lender or agreement controls the exact definitions and any underwriting adjustments.
What is a good DSCR?OpenClose
There is no universal threshold. Requirements vary by lender, property type, leverage, market, transaction and covenant terms.
